Text
A.The department may seize, hold, quarantine or dispose of any lot of aquatic products that enters, leaves or is transported in this state if the lot does not comply with this article, rules adopted under this article or federal statutes or rules.
B.The owner of a lot of aquatic products that is seized, held or quarantined under this section may request a hearing on the action pursuant to title 41, chapter 6, article 10. The hearing shall be held within ten days after receipt of the request. If evidence produced at the hearing shows that the action was unreasonable, the lot shall be immediately released.
